Output 517237528089e489c3496034a5449b1be109faa3b20e28f7c04507dae6143221:1

value
39844571
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 49271d3ea3f04d38cf9a9c4ee8c699f004338217 OP_EQUALVERIFY OP_CHECKSIG
address
17foBi6FNzuWsyrX1ezsJRMEUnaa2nriKU
transaction
517237528089e489c3496034a5449b1be109faa3b20e28f7c04507dae6143221
spent
true